    Artemis 2, Wormholes, and Einstein Crosses In this thrilling episode of Space Nuts, hosts Andrew Dunkley and Professor Fred Watson bring you the latest updates from the world of astronomy. From the anticipated Artemis 2 mission to the tantalising possibility of wormholes, and the discovery of a rare Einstein cross, this episode is a cosmic journey through some of the most exciting developments in space science. Episode Highlights: - Artemis 2 Update: Andrew and Fred Watson discuss the Artemis 2 mission, which is set to launch as early as February 5th, 2026. The hosts explore the significance of this mission, which will see astronauts venture beyond low Earth orbit for the first time in over 50 years, and the implications for future lunar exploration. - Wormhole Discovery? The conversation shifts to a fascinating gravitational wave event detected in 2019, which has led to speculation about the existence of wormholes. Andrew and Fred Watson delve into the new interpretations of this event and what it could mean for our understanding of the universe. - Einstein Chris Observations: The episode wraps up with a discussion on the recent discovery of a rare Einstein cross, a phenomenon that provides unique insights into the distribution of dark matter and the nature of distant galaxies. The hosts explain how this discovery can enhance our understanding of cosmic structures. Cosmic Queries: Binary Planets, the Nature of Light, and Fast Radio Bursts In this engaging Q&A episode of Space Nuts, hosts Andrew Dunkley and Professor Fred Watson tackle a series of thought-provoking questions from listeners around the globe. From the intriguing concept of binary planets to the mysteries of light and fast radio bursts, this episode is packed with insightful discussions that will spark your curiosity about the cosmos. Episode Highlights: - Binary Planets and Moons: Tony from Scotland wonders if planets and moons can exist in a binary configuration like binary stars. Andrew and Fred Watson explore the formation of such celestial bodies and the gravitational dynamics involved, revealing fascinating examples from our solar system. - The Nature of Light: Kevin poses a compelling question about the longevity of light from the universe's early days. The hosts discuss how light behaves over vast distances and the implications of an expanding universe on our observations. - Fast Radio Bursts Explained: Alan from Texas seeks clarity on the strongest fast radio burst ever recorded. Andrew and Fred Watson delve into the nature of these mysterious signals, their origins, and how astronomers measure their distances, shedding light on the ongoing research in this area. - Vertical Oceans: Rennie brings a whimsical question about Earth's oceans and gravity. The hosts clarify the three-dimensional nature of gravitational wells and how it affects the behaviour of water on our planet. New Black Hole Stars and Quasi Moons In this riveting episode of Space Nuts, hosts Andrew Dunkley and Professor Fred Watson delve into some of the most exciting developments in astronomy. From the tantalising possibility of past life on Mars to the discovery of a new class of black hole stars, this episode is brimming with cosmic revelations that will keep you on the edge of your seat. Episode Highlights: - Evidence of Life on Mars: The hosts discuss recent claims about the discovery of biological processes on Mars, focusing on a rock sample named Chavaja Falls. They explore the implications of "leopard spots" and the potential for past life, while emphasising the need for further analysis and sample return missions. - New Class of Black Hole Stars: Andrew and Fred Watson examine the evolving understanding of red dots detected by the James Webb Telescope. What was once thought to be galaxies may actually be gigantic stars with black holes at their centres, reshaping our understanding of the early universe. - Quasi Moons: The episode wraps up with a discussion on the latest quasi moon discovered orbiting Earth. The hosts explain the unique characteristics of these objects and their temporary nature, as well as the implications for future studies. Cosmic Questions: Black Holes, Dark Matter, and the Fermi Paradox In this thought-provoking Q&A episode of Space Nuts, hosts Andrew Dunkley and Professor Fred Watson tackle a series of intriguing listener questions that span the cosmos. From the nature of black holes and dark matter to the mysteries of extraterrestrial life, this episode is packed with fascinating insights that will leave you pondering the universe's biggest enigmas. Episode Highlights: - Do Black Holes Move? A listener's question sparks a discussion on the movement of black holes through space and time. Fred Watson Watson explains the concept of frame dragging and how black holes interact with the fabric of spacetime, addressing the fascinating idea of whether they leave trails behind them. - Dark Matter and the Sun: Jared from Melbourne poses a question about dark matter's influence on the Sun. The hosts delve into the complexities of dark matter, its velocity, and its relationship with solar systems, while acknowledging the ongoing mysteries surrounding this elusive substance. - The Fermi Paradox Explored: Robert from the Netherlands raises the classic question of why we haven't detected extraterrestrial life. Andrew and Fred Watson discuss various theories, including the rarity of Earth-like conditions and the potential for intelligent life to be exceedingly uncommon in the universe. - Seeding Life in Space: Angela from Amsterdam proposes a controversial idea: sending life forms into space to potentially seed other planets. The hosts explore the ethical implications and practical challenges of such an endeavour, blending humour with serious scientific considerations. Cosmic Discoveries: Primordial Black Holes, Murchison Breakthroughs, and the New Space Race In this captivating episode of Space Nuts, hosts Andrew Dunkley and Professor Fred Watson dive into the latest astronomical revelations. From the potential discovery of primordial black holes to exciting developments at the Murchison Wide Field Array and the evolving landscape of the space race, this episode is packed with insights and discussions that will spark your curiosity about the universe. Episode Highlights: - Primordial Black Holes: The hosts discuss a groundbreaking study suggesting the existence of primordial black holes formed shortly after the Big Bang. Andrew and Fred Watson explore the implications of this discovery, including the characteristics of these black holes and their potential role in the early universe. - Murchison Wide Field Array Update: Exciting news from Western Australia as the Murchison Wide Field Array completes its phase three upgrade. Fred Watson explains how this enhancement doubles the number of antennas and increases the array's sensitivity, allowing astronomers to probe the epoch of reionization and potentially detect fast radio bursts. - China's Ascendancy in the Space Race: As the US and China compete for lunar supremacy, Andrew and Fred Watson evaluate the implications of recent statements from former NASA administrator Jim Bridenstine regarding the challenges facing the Artemis programme. The discussion delves into the differences in objectives between US and Chinese lunar missions and the potential consequences of a changing space landscape.
